Transaction aedd52ab76ed26c489b2886c600d96f3d3db8632b2994b210d80efb8dbf436d7

2 Input
1 Outputs
  • aedd52ab76ed26c489b2886c600d96f3d3db8632b2994b210d80efb8dbf436d7:0
  • value  3129861
    address  1Fmkrs4gMRUrHieoMQcPCNZvhTN6AEKu7r